Half-length portrait of Jan Christian Smuts, looking left of the camera as viewed, dressed in a black suit, a checked tie and a white shirt.
Field Marshal Jan Christian Smuts (1870-1950), South African statesman, was elected a Fellow of the Royal Society in 1930 under Statute 12 arrangements.
